 | Frank Lloyd Wright Fallingwate by Lynda S. Waggoner A tour in book form of Falling Water, a famous house designed by the master architect Frank Lloyd Wright. Built over a waterfall, the house was commissioned by the Kaufmann family for their home in Bear Run, Pennsylvania. AUTHOR: Lynda S.
